Towards 2050: Social infrastructure for Australia’s future

Australians are changing. By 2042, the number of Australians over 85 will double to over one million. There’ll be greater rates of chronic disease, more people requiring specialist aged care, more people living with disability. By 2041, there’ll also be six million more people living in this country. Our nation will require more hospital beds, childcare centres, disability housing, student accommodation, seniors living and other housing. For the sake of our future community, it’s time for open conversations about what infrastructure we must deliver and who will deliver it. This podcast is a forum for expert-led conversation on Australia’s growing and changing population and future community requirements, and ideas for building the necessary social infrastructure to meet our needs.

Australia’s international education sector is our largest service export outside mining, contributing more than $50 billion annually and employing over 200,000 people. Yet housing shortages and affordability pressures are impacting students’ wellbeing and academic success.
